- The distance between St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n, Usa and Umm Benin, Sudan is approximately 11,675 km or 7,255 mi.
- To reach St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n in this distance one would set out from Umm Benin bearing 325.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n bearing 232.6° or SW .
- St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Umm Benin has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Umm Benin is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 22.9 °C (41.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.5 °C (47.7°F) more in St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 162.6 mm (6.4 in) more which is equivalent to 162.6 l/m² (3.99 US gal/ft²) or 1,626,000 l/ha (173,830 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28.1° lower in St. Cloud/ Whitney, Mn than in Umm Benin.
